Dry ugwu refers to the dried leaves of the fluted pumpkin plant (Telfairia occidentalis). Native to West Africa, ugwu leaves are commonly used in Nigerian cuisine. When dried, they serve as a preservation method and can be rehydrated for use in soups and stews. Fresh ugwu leaves are rich in vitamins and minerals, and the dried version retains many of these nutrients.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is Ugwu the same as bitter leaf?

No, they are different. Ugwu is pumpkin leaf, while bitter leaf has a more bitter taste.

What is the Ugwu leaf called in English?

 It is called pumpkin leaves.

Can pumpkin leaves help with diabetes?

They may help support blood sugar control but should not replace medical treatment.
